Hilda Ann Taylor Souer passed away on August 12, 2018 at Keokuk County Hospital. Hilda was born to Dewey Otis and Floy Dickson Taylor on November 22, 1926 near Delta, Iowa. She married James Andrew Souer on June 22, 1949. Jim preceded her in death on March 29 1996. She graduated from Sigourney High School in 1945. She spent all her years on the family farm north of Delta except for a short time at William Penn College in Oskaloosa and Iowa State University. She was active in her community and was most proud of the KIDS (Kids in Delta are Special) program started with Jim at the Delta Christian Church in 1980’s. She also started the Catacomb Shop out of the church and helped many families with a hand up not a hand out by making low or no cost clothing and other items available when needed. She was the local news correspondent for the Patriot Chronicle, Sigourney News Review, Ottumwa Courier, and the Cedar Rapids Gazette. She worked for the Keokuk County Extension Service as the Youth coordinator making certain the 4-H program and members benefited from her knowledge for about 20 years. She spent many years as a judge for the 4-H Expo after retiring and was inducted into the 4-H Hall of Fame at the Iowa State Fair in 2002. When anyone would ask about her devotion to the 4-H program her reply was that she” bled green”. Other community activities she was involved in included Warren Township Farm Bureau activities, Women’s Club; Garden Club; CWF; Coordinator for blood drives and community wide Halloween and other holiday parties.
